Synopsis

When the Fafnir responds to a desperate distress call, their act of kindness is turned against them, making Van the most wanted man in the known universe.Targeted by a vicious, charismatic politician and his shadowy partner, Van and his friends are faced with a decision that carries long term consequences—deliver justice. . . or run and hide. The choice is easy. The Fafnir will attack, and criminals will pay regardless of the bounty chasing them across the stars.But first, there’s a little business to take care of in the form of a social event at Milon Estates. Dress is formal, the atmosphere tense, and a choice must be made. And just like Van’s decision to fight, the event on Helso will change his life forever.The crew is willing, and the ship is ready. Now, all Van has to do is avoid the law, apply the law, and dive headfirst into a conspiracy that will play out on the largest stage of all: The Galaxy itself.Experience the seventh entry in the ongoing Backyard Starship series from USA Today Bestsellers J.N. Chaney and Terry Maggert. Buckle up and grab your juicebox, because it's time to get out there and save the Galaxy.

Is Kingdom Come appropriate for my child?

Suitable for most readers 13 and up.

Parents should know this book contains space combat and action sequences with moderate violence, but no sexual content or strong language. The lighthearted tone and humor balance the action-adventure plot.

What to know going in

This book has moderate violence, no sexual content, and mild language. Content notes include violence and betrayal.
